Sonam Dubal to host solo show in Lakme week on March 29

Mumbai, Mar 26 (UNI) Style crafts the contemporary with the traditional intuitive force as there is a deep association between a meaningful past and the present, says designer Sonam Dubal, who is hosting a solo show on March 29 at the Lakme Fashion Week.

Calling his Fall-winter 2006-2007 ''Cosmic Romance'' collection an inspiration of the Shamanistic rituals which brings alive the cultural vivacity of the eastern Himalayas-- he said, it is a civilisation through the memories of ancestors, rituals perfected over generations, a press release here said.

Sonam, a graduate from the National Institute of Fashion Technology (NIFT), said a mixed cultural background gave me access to diverse and rich traditions. ''This helps me in creating a unique signature style. My forte lies in creating a combination of Indian and oriental styles. This involves silhouettes that are pan-Asian in nature.'' According to Sonam, his clothes are all about sensibility where colours are linked with nature be it rustic, brown, cobalt blue, cream, red, burgandy or emerld green. Textiles come alive for him as he perceives the personality of the medium.

Sonam, who started his career with Rohit Khosla, believes in a strong sense of Oriental spiritualism so relevant in its wisdom and magnanimity, especially today, which guides his every stitch.
